1. Archetype Selection

Archetype selection is a foundational element in optimizing a character within NBA 2K. It fundamentally dictates the potential strengths and limitations of a player, significantly impacting the pursuit of an effective player design. Choosing an appropriate archetype is the initial step in shaping a character to fulfill a specific role or function within a virtual basketball team.

  • Defining Core Competencies

    Archetypes establish the primary skills a player will excel in. Examples include “Playmaker,” focusing on passing and ball-handling, or “Sharpshooter,” emphasizing shooting accuracy. These categories predetermine the maximum potential for key attributes and influence the available badge options. An archetype inherently limits development in certain areas to emphasize specific proficiencies.

  • Impact on Attribute Caps

    Each archetype has pre-defined attribute caps that limit how high certain attributes can be raised during player creation. A “Glass Cleaner” archetype, designed for rebounding and interior defense, will have higher potential in strength, rebounding, and block, while limiting attributes like three-point shooting. This forces a trade-off, shaping the player’s role and play style.

  • Influence on Badge Availability

    Archetypes directly influence the types and tiers of badges available to a player. Badges provide significant in-game boosts to various attributes and abilities. A “Finisher” archetype, for instance, will have access to high-tier finishing badges like “Posterizer” and “Giant Slayer,” enhancing their ability to score at the rim. Conversely, other archetypes may have limited access to these badges, impacting their effectiveness in specific areas.

  • Synergy with Play Style

    Selecting an archetype that aligns with a user’s preferred play style is crucial. A player who enjoys facilitating offense and creating scoring opportunities for teammates would benefit from a “Playmaker” archetype. A player who prefers scoring through jump shots should consider a “Sharpshooter” archetype. Misalignment between archetype and play style results in a suboptimal character configuration.

The inherent characteristics defined by archetype selection form the backbone of character optimization in NBA 2K. These predefined parameters dictate the overall effectiveness of the player, shaping their role on the court and their overall impact on the outcome of a game. Selecting the appropriate archetype is thus a prerequisite for creating a competitive character.

3. Badge Optimization

Badge optimization is a critical component in the creation of an effective player configuration within NBA 2K. These badges provide specialized enhancements to a player’s abilities, augmenting attributes and influencing in-game actions. Effective badge selection and upgrading are essential for maximizing a player’s potential and achieving optimal performance within the game.

  • Enhanced Attribute Effectiveness

    Badges amplify the impact of player attributes, allowing for performance beyond base attribute levels. A “Green Machine” badge, for example, increases the likelihood of hitting consecutive excellent-release jump shots, further enhancing the benefits of a high three-point shooting attribute. Badges, therefore, serve as multipliers on established strengths, contributing to specialized gameplay.

  • Role Specialization and Skill Amplification

    Badges enable players to excel in specific roles or skill sets. A “Rebound Chaser” badge improves a player’s ability to secure rebounds, even with average rebounding attributes. Similarly, “Ankle Breaker” enhances the effectiveness of dribble moves, increasing the likelihood of creating separation from defenders. This specialization fosters unique player identities and capabilities within the game.

  • Strategic Countermeasures and Defensive Advantages

    Certain badges provide defensive advantages and strategic countermeasures against specific offensive tactics. A “Clamps” badge improves a player’s ability to stay in front of opposing ball-handlers, while “Intimidator” reduces the offensive capabilities of opponents. These badges add layers of strategic depth, affecting both individual matchups and team-level defensive strategies.

  • Cost-Benefit Analysis and Badge Point Allocation

    Badge optimization necessitates a careful evaluation of costs and benefits. Each badge requires an investment of badge points, which are limited and must be allocated strategically. Players must decide which badges are most essential for their intended play style and prioritize those accordingly, balancing the benefits of each badge against its associated cost. This careful allocation determines the final configuration of a character within NBA 2K.

The strategic allocation of badges, coupled with a thorough understanding of their individual effects, is paramount in the development of a competitive character. By carefully selecting and upgrading badges that complement a player’s archetype, attributes, and intended role, users can significantly enhance their in-game performance and optimize their effectiveness across various game modes.

4. Height Adjustment

Height adjustment is a critical variable in character creation that significantly influences the overall effectiveness of a player design. It is a balancing act between maximizing specific attributes and mitigating potential drawbacks, directly affecting the capacity to fulfill a chosen role within the game. Understanding the implications of height adjustments is essential in the pursuit of an effective virtual athlete.

  • Impact on Attribute Caps and Animations

    Altering a player’s height triggers modifications in attribute caps and available animations. A taller character often experiences limitations in agility and speed attributes, whereas a shorter character may face reduced rebounding and blocking capabilities. Animation availability, such as dribble moves or layup packages, is also height-dependent. Careful consideration must be given to these tradeoffs to align with the intended role.

  • Influence on Court Positioning and Defensive Matchups

    A character’s height directly affects optimal court positioning and defensive assignments. Taller players naturally excel in post play and interior defense, while shorter players may be more effective in perimeter defense and creating offensive opportunities with quickness. The choice of height dictates the types of defensive matchups a player can effectively handle, influencing overall team strategy.

  • Rebounding and Interior Scoring Dynamics

    Height is a primary determinant of rebounding effectiveness and interior scoring ability. Taller players possess a natural advantage in securing rebounds and finishing around the basket, owing to their increased reach and positioning. Shorter players must compensate through improved timing, positioning, and badge enhancements. Balancing height with relevant attributes and badges is crucial for optimizing performance in these areas.

  • Ball Handling and Perimeter Offense Considerations

    Shorter players often receive advantages in ball handling and perimeter offensive capabilities. Reduced height can translate to quicker dribbling animations and improved agility, facilitating the creation of scoring opportunities from the perimeter. However, this comes at the cost of reduced visibility over defenders and a higher susceptibility to being contested on jump shots. A careful equilibrium between height, ball handling, and shooting attributes must be achieved.

The careful calibration of height is an integral element in achieving a maximized character configuration. By strategically balancing height with complementary attributes, badges, and intended playing style, users can tailor their player to excel in specific roles and contribute effectively across various game modes. Recognizing the trade-offs associated with height adjustments is crucial for optimizing a character’s performance.

5. Weight Calibration

Weight calibration represents a significant factor in the character creation process and, consequently, in achieving an optimized virtual athlete. Its impact extends beyond superficial aesthetics, directly influencing a player’s physical capabilities and performance characteristics within the game environment. Careful consideration of weight is essential to the creation of a specialized virtual athlete.

  • Impact on Physical Attributes

    Weight directly affects attributes such as speed, acceleration, strength, and vertical. Increasing weight typically enhances strength, allowing for more effective interior defense and post play, but can simultaneously diminish speed and acceleration, impacting transition offense and perimeter defense. A lighter build improves speed and agility but reduces effectiveness in physical confrontations. These tradeoffs necessitate a strategic decision based on desired play style.

  • Influence on Contact Animations and Durability

    Weight also dictates the type and frequency of contact animations a player experiences. Heavier characters are more likely to initiate favorable contact outcomes in the paint, while lighter characters may struggle against stronger opponents. Durability, though not explicitly shown as an attribute, is indirectly affected by weight, with heavier players potentially exhibiting slightly better resistance to fatigue and injury. This effect remains somewhat nuanced within the game mechanics.

  • Effect on Stamina Consumption and Movement

    A player’s weight affects stamina consumption during various in-game actions. Lighter players generally expend less stamina on activities like sprinting and dribbling, while heavier players may deplete stamina more quickly. This disparity influences strategic decisions regarding offensive and defensive positioning, as well as the capacity to sustain high-intensity play throughout extended periods. Balancing weight with stamina-related badges can mitigate some of these effects.

  • Synergy with Archetype and Role

    The optimal weight calibration is intrinsically linked to the chosen archetype and intended role. A “Glass Cleaner” archetype typically benefits from increased weight to maximize rebounding and interior defense, while a “Playmaker” might prioritize a lighter build to enhance agility and ball-handling. Coordinating weight with the character’s fundamental strengths amplifies their effectiveness within the designated area of expertise.

The strategic manipulation of weight, in conjunction with other customizable features, is pivotal to realizing a virtual athlete that maximizes player strengths. The interplay between weight and other attributes demands careful consideration, ensuring the character profile aligns with the desired approach. The selection of weight is a process that allows for increased performance by addressing both strengths and weaknesses.

6. Wingspan Customization

Wingspan customization is a pivotal component in establishing an optimal player configuration. It directly impacts key performance attributes and dictates the efficacy of specific in-game actions, linking directly to the potential of a virtual athlete to achieve top-tier status. A player’s reach significantly influences defensive range, rebounding capability, and scoring opportunities, necessitating careful consideration during character creation. Altering wingspan triggers a cascade of attribute adjustments, often requiring a balancing act to optimize specific strengths while mitigating unavoidable drawbacks. For instance, increasing wingspan generally enhances defensive attributes like block and steal, but simultaneously reduces shooting accuracy and ball-handling proficiency. Conversely, shortening wingspan improves shooting touch and ball control at the expense of defensive effectiveness. Therefore, the choice of wingspan is not merely a cosmetic decision but a strategic one with tangible consequences for on-court performance.

An extended wingspan facilitates improved defensive coverage, enabling a player to contest shots more effectively and disrupt passing lanes, leading to increased steal opportunities. This is particularly advantageous for defensive archetypes. However, the reduction in shooting attributes necessitates a greater reliance on favorable shot timing and badge enhancements to maintain offensive effectiveness. A shorter wingspan, while boosting shooting accuracy and ball control, limits the capacity to defend taller opponents and secure rebounds effectively. Offensive archetypes may prioritize this configuration to maximize scoring potential from the perimeter, potentially sacrificing defensive presence in the process. Examples within the NBA 2K community demonstrate the efficacy of both approaches, with players optimizing their builds based on specific play styles and preferred game modes.

In summary, wingspan customization serves as a critical lever in achieving a maximized character profile. A thorough understanding of the trade-offs associated with wingspan adjustments is paramount for optimizing a player’s capabilities. The deliberate calibration of wingspan is vital to balancing on-court performance, allowing for increased performance in various game modes. This, coupled with attribute allocation and badge optimization, contributes to creating the highest-caliber virtual athletes.

7. Takeover Selection

Takeover selection represents a critical, final step in the optimization process of a virtual athlete, acting as a performance multiplier that significantly amplifies a character’s strengths when activated. This mechanic is a fundamental component of a comprehensive player creation strategy, influencing both individual performance and team dynamics within the game. Neglecting the strategic implications of the specific Takeover chosen can substantially limit the potential of an otherwise carefully crafted character. An effective Takeover selection synergizes with the established archetype, attribute allocation, and badge configuration, capitalizing on existing proficiencies to generate a competitive advantage. A mismatch can lead to suboptimal performance, rendering the Takeover largely ineffective in critical in-game situations.

Consider the example of a “Playmaking Shot Creator” build. Such a build typically emphasizes scoring off the dribble and facilitating opportunities for teammates. Selecting “Shot Creating” as the Takeover provides a temporary boost to shooting attributes, making it easier to create separation and hit contested shots. Alternatively, choosing “Playmaking” enhances passing accuracy and ball-handling, enabling more effective drive-and-kick strategies. Conversely, an inappropriate Takeover, such as “Rim Protector,” would provide negligible benefit to this particular build, as it does not complement the primary strengths of scoring and playmaking. The selection of “Takeover” represents a tailored system that directly supports pre-existing attributes that allows the build to optimize core competencies.

The integration of Takeover selection into character development highlights the importance of a holistic approach to virtual athlete creation. The process extends beyond basic attribute allocation and badge customization, demanding careful consideration of how these elements coalesce to maximize in-game impact. Players that understand the importance of Takeover Selection will be able to further exploit their pre-exisiting skills, thereby dominating in competitive and cooperative game modes.
